A critical (CVSS 9.8) vulnerability in Oracle Coherence lets an unauthenticated attacker take full control of the product over the network via HTTP, patched in Oracle's July 2026 Critical Patch Update.
What Is It
CVE-2026-60279 is a critical flaw in the Core component of Oracle Coherence, part of Oracle Fusion Middleware. Per Oracle's advisory, the vulnerability is "easily exploitable" and allows an unauthenticated attacker with network access via HTTP to compromise Oracle Coherence. A successful attack can result in complete takeover of the product.
The issue carries a CVSS 3.1 base score of 9.8 (CRITICAL) with the vector C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H, network-reachable, low attack complexity, no privileges or user interaction required, with high impact to confidentiality, integrity, and availability.
Why It Matters
The combination of unauthenticated network access, low exploitation complexity, and full takeover impact makes this among the most severe class of vulnerabilities. No credentials or user interaction are needed, which lowers the barrier for exploitation against internet- or network-exposed Coherence deployments. The maximum-tier impact across all three security properties means a successful attacker can read data, modify it, and disrupt availability.
What's Vulnerable
The affected product is Oracle Coherence (Oracle Fusion Middleware, Core component). The supported versions listed as affected are:
- 12.2.1.4.0
- 14.1.1.0.0
- 14.1.2.0.0
- 15.1.1.0.0
Patch Status
Oracle addressed this vulnerability in its July 2026 Critical Patch Update (CPU). Administrators running any of the affected versions should apply the fixes referenced in the Oracle July 2026 CPU advisory. The supplied source material does not include a CISA KEV entry for this CVE, so there is no confirmation of active exploitation in the data provided.
